Significance of Art

Since prehistoric times, human beings have closely linked any and all forms of their work with some sort of artistic interpretation. Art, in all of its forms, plays a major role in how humans see and interact with each other and their environment. The earliest known examples of art are dated to 30000 BP, during the later stone age. This implies how art, in all its forms, allows humans to express themselves and take in perspectives that cannot be expressed via words.

Ever since its inception, art has crossed any and all limitations, from physical to intangible forms, i.e., people of all cultures, races, and ethnicities have some form of message or interpretation of any kind of artwork in their respective culture. Art has not only influenced aesthetes and artists to make more of it but has also helped record major historic events and narratives of the past, that would otherwise be long lost to trivial human wars and natural calamities.

Over the years, the enduring appeal of art has changed from just admiration to articulation, intellectual contemplation, and depiction of the state of human society. However, the thing that abstract art stands for, which is triggering an emotional response from its viewers and letting them ponder about its meaning, is still very much intact.

Abstract art doesn’t necessarily depict anything that the real world has. It can simply be an expression of language or emotion using colors, patterns, forms and styles.

The best part about art is that all kinds of people experience it differently. One might simply admire the color schemes of a painting, while the other may look at the strokes and patterns it leads to. It starts out as a certain thought in the hands of the artist, and ends up as a completely different, unique thought in the eyes of the beholder.
